The pressure, volume and temperature of a mole of an ideal gas are related by teh equation P V 8.T, where P is measured in kilopascals, V in liters, and T in kelvins. Use differentials to find the approximate change in the pressure if the volume increases from L to. L and the temperature decreases from 0 K to 05 K. P 8.T V dp P P dt + T V dv, 8.V dt + 8.T V dv V, T 0, dt 5, dv 0. dp.55 Thus the pressure will drop by about 8.8 kpa..
